Stew Jenna Woudberg and deckhand Eddy Hounsell took their budding boatmance to the next level with a date during Below Deck Down Under Season 4, Episode 12—but Jenna has since revealed the real reason that she wasn’t interested in pursuing Eddy any further.

“Eddy mentions he doesn’t want kids, and that’s a huge deal for me,” Jenna shared during the Below Deck Down Under After Show of an unseen moment during the April 20 episode. “So, I automatically disconnect and switch off, because as a woman, this is my end goal in life—to have a family and to have the kids.”

She continued, “It’s a non-negotiable for me. So, I think that’s when I started realizing, ‘Okay, Eddy’s not the one.’”

Eddy shed more light on his feelings about the matter as well, noting that it all stems from his own experience as one of six children. “I’ve got five siblings who are all going to have loads of kids,” he shared during the After Show. “So in my head, I’ve never liked the idea of having kids. I’ve always just thought of being Plan B: fun uncle.”

In case you need a refresher, Eddy and Jenna have had an on-and-off flirtation for several charters. Despite a complication of stew Alesia Harris also flirting with Eddy and sending him late-night texts, by the April 20 episode, Eddy decided he was ready to ask Jenna out on a date.

“For me, I don’t like to date for the sake of just f–king around dating,” he shared during the After Show. “Especially now being older… I’m wanting to date to marry.”

Jenna Woudberg reveals why she and Eddy Hounsell don’t “align” romantically
To explain why, ultimately, she and Eddy don’t mesh well as a couple, Jenna borrowed a line from an earlier Season 4 charter guest, The Real Housewives of Salt Lake City’s Lisa Barlow.

“Eddy’s still a good guy, but our lives will just not align outside the boat,” Jenna said during the After Show. “I’m gonna be a Lisa Barlow: ‘I live a very different life than you.’ I quote her because I do live a very different life [from] Eddy.”

Although she did enjoy the date and called him a “sweet guy” and a “gentleman,” she added, “Eddy is full of life, and he loves adventure, and he can take a backpack wherever he goes. For me, I take two 23kg bags, you know what I mean? Our lives just wouldn’t align.”

Jenna, who had also shown interest in head chef Ben Robinson during the charter season, weighed the options with show producers.

“If I have to choose between Ben and Eddy, and the lifestyle I wish for my future to look like…with Ben it’s like, he’s more refined, and likes the finer things in life, and I don’t have to feel guilty for that,” she said in a Below Deck Down Under confessional. “But then again, my previous boyfriend was just like him. I have nothing to show for it. Eddy is the safe bet.”

However, when Ben asked Jenna how she and Eddy were doing during the episode, she replied, “It’s definitely not a person I would normally be with.”

Ben, who’d already admitted during Episode 7 to having “chemistry” with Jenna, joked back, “Anytime you want to come to the master cabin…”

Jenna ended up taking Ben up on his offer, and cameras captured the sounds of the two kissing behind a cabin door at the cliffhanger end of the April 20 episode.
